CC -!- FUNCTION: Catalyzes the activation of phenylacetic acid (PA) to
CC phenylacetyl-CoA (PA-CoA). {ECO:0000256|PIRNR:PIRNR006444}.
CC -!- CATALYTIC ACTIVITY:
CC Reaction=2-phenylacetate + ATP + CoA = AMP + diphosphate +
CC phenylacetyl-CoA; Xref=Rhea:RHEA:20956, ChEBI:CHEBI:18401,
CC ChEBI:CHEBI:30616, ChEBI:CHEBI:33019, ChEBI:CHEBI:57287,
CC ChEBI:CHEBI:57390, ChEBI:CHEBI:456215; EC=6.2.1.30;
CC Evidence={ECO:0000256|PIRNR:PIRNR006444};
CC -!- PATHWAY: Aromatic compound metabolism; phenylacetate degradation.
CC {ECO:0000256|PIRNR:PIRNR006444}.
CC -!- SIMILARITY: Belongs to the phenylacetyl-CoA ligase family.
CC {ECO:0000256|PIRNR:PIRNR006444}.
